Bagnall Tied for 27th After Opening Day

SEVIERVILLE, Tenn. | Niall Bagnall fired an opening-round 75 and is tied for 27th, while the Alabama A&M University men's golf team is 14th after the first day of the Bobby Nichols Invitational on Sunday at the Sevierville Golf Club.
 
Bagnall was one of two AAMU golfers to record scores in the 70s as Samuel Boddie carded a 76 and is tied for 35th. Juan Rey shot an 80, while Gage Flowers and Kourey Pattterson fired 85s.
 
Alabama A&M shot a 32-over 316 and is 14th after the first round as Belmont is the lone school under par at 2-under 282. Morehead State is second (292), followed by Lee (294), Cleveland State (295), Tennessee Tech (297), Bellarmine (298), Southern Indiana (299), Chicago State (299), Delta State (300), Northern Kentucky (302), Tennessee State (305), Evansville (309) and Detroit Mercy (311). Christian Brothers rounded out the 15-team field with a 317.
 
UP NEXT  
Alabama A&M returns to the course for the second round of the Bobby Nichols Invitational on Monday. The Bulldogs will tee off starting at 9:30 a.m. at the Sevierville Golf Club.
